How Each NCHSAA Team State Champion Got The Job Done


NCHSAA 2A Boys - T.W. Andrews

A battle between T.W. Andrews and Owen went down to the wire. T.W. Andrews secured 2 points in the 4x400m to hold off Owens 65-63. Owen got the win in the 4x400m, so if T.W. Andrews did not score, they would not have won. Correy McManus and Ja'Neil Harris put on a show in the 100m and 200m. They went 1-2 in the 100m with McManus picking up the win. However, Harris won gold of his own in the 200m. Brenden Miller added a 6th place finish in the 400m. They totaled 31 points in the sprints. They secured 18 more in the hurdles, thanks to a 3-5-6 finish in the 110m hurdles by Jeremiah King, John Shearin, and Zaman Timmons. Shearin took 4th place in the 300m hurdles, earning all-state. Timmons also finished 5th in the triple jump. To top it off, they took home the win in the 4x100m relay.
